They don't have to be exactly the same, but the same capacities. I would recommend the same drives because it looks better and you use the drives to their full potential
If you're looking to put the two SSDs in RAID such that you double the single-drive size, then use RAID 0.
If you want redundancy then set it to RAID 1, which means that if one fails, then you've got one to fall back on, which means that your data isn't lost.
There are other types of RAID, like Intel Smart Response caching and of course, RAID 5, 6, 10 etc but I'm assuming you don't want that.
